(3-aminopropyl)triethoxysilane (APTES), tetraethoxysilane (TEOS), citric acid, ethylenediamine and n-hexanol were supplied from Sigma-Aldrich Chemical … WebSep 1, 2010 · The results indicated that citric acid at concentrations of 10 -2 – 10 -6 M, propionic acid at 10 -4 – 10 -6 M and lactic acid at 10 -2 – 10 -5 M stimulated feeding. Propionic acid at 10 -3 M tended to suppress feeding. Acetic acid at 10 -5 M and oxalic acids at 10 -6 M had no effect on fish feeding.

WebAug 18, 2024 · Ceviche is fish that has not been heated, instead, it is cooked by immersing it in an acid. As we discussed above, one of the most important steps of cooking fish is the denaturation of proteins. This can be done by heat, but acids can do this as well!
